What Health Complications Develop With Wildlife in Your Home?

Discovering wildlife within your home introduces several medical concerns that residents may not right away recognize. Creatures such as raccoons, rodents, and bats can harbor various diseases that create significant threats to people's health. For copyrightple, raccoons are known carriers of rabies, which can be fatal without immediate medical intervention. Rodents, including mice and rats, can transmit hantavirus and salmonella through their droppings and urine, potentially resulting in severe respiratory complications and intestinal illnesses.

Additionally, wildlife can introduce parasites like fleas, ticks, and mites into the home, which can affect both humans and pets. The presence of these pests may lead to allergic reactions and skin irritations. Moreover, the structural damage caused by wildlife can create hidden hazards, such as mold growth from moisture accumulation. How Preventative Approaches Can Guard Your Home From Wildlife

Preventative strategies play an crucial role in safeguarding homes from wildlife intrusions, as preventive approaches can notably decrease the likelihood of undesired visits. Homeowners can begin by closing openings and fissures in structural elements, which serve as access routes for various animals. Installing durable screens on vents and chimneys further enhances protection.

Keeping your well-maintained yard is vital; removing food debris, including pet food or fallen fruits, can deter wildlife from approaching. Regularly pruning trees and shrubs can clear potential nesting sites and prevent access to roofs. Furthermore, locking trash bins with tight-fitting lids minimizes temptations.

Motion-sensing lights and acoustic deterrents installation can also deter overview nocturnal wildlife from drawing near to homes. When implementing these preventive tactics, homeowners can markedly reduce the risk of wildlife breaches, establishing a more secure and agreeable living environment.

How Much Will You Pay for Wildlife Removal Services?

Wildlife removal services typically expense $100 to $1,500, subject to factors such as the type of animal, the extent of the infestation, and the precise services needed. Pricing changes markedly dependent on location and company.

Can Wildlife Make a Comeback Following Being Removed?

Yes, animals can return after removal if adequate preventative actions are not established. Blocking entry points and eliminating attractants are critical steps to ensure that animals do not re-enter the property later on.
